I have been assigning group projects for about 20 years and have lucky
enough (until this semester) to have few students complaints about their
fellow groups members. This semester I have many, many problems with
groups complaining about members not carrying their fair share.

Up to now while I occasionally ask the students to grade themselves and
others in their groups, I have never formally written a group
participation scoring protocol on my syllabus. Therefore I have started
wondering about the best way of grading group member participation. I
asked several professors how they graded member  participation and each
had a slightly different way of doing it. I was wondering how other
faculty graded this participation.
